Overview

In this lesson, we present the passive range hold for hip extension.

Objective

Understand how to relax into your hip extension limit and allow passive adaptation.

What You'll Get

You'll get a simple, sustained stretch that opens the front of the hip without active effort. Use it to recover from long periods of sitting or to prepare for deeper backbend work. If you work with others, this is a foundational position that sets up more advanced hip extension drills and gives you a baseline for assessing someone's available range.
